Sizing Your Bar Cabinet: Style & Function

When planning your bar area, a bar cabinet (sometimes called a bar armoire or liquor cabinet) becomes both a statement piece and a practical storage solution. While sizes can vary widely depending on design and style, here’s a guide to typical dimensions and design ideas for choosing the perfect piece for your home.

Standard Dimensions for Bar Cabinets

**.. Width: 36” to 60” (3 to 5 feet)

**.. Height: 40” to 72” (3.3 to 6 feet)

**.. Depth: 16” to 22”

Tall, armoire-style bars often reach full cabinet height for maximum storage, while shorter sideboard-style bars stay lower for an elegant, streamlined look.

Interior Compartments

Many bar cabinets feature:

**.. Wine racks for 8–20 bottles

**.. Glass holders for stemware

**.. Small drawers for bar tools

**.. Shelves for spirits and mixers

**.. Pull-out serving trays or fold-out tops

**.. Design Tips for Choosing Your Piece

Define the Room’s Mood: Choose a bar cabinet style that echoes your room’s personality—ornately carved wood for classic elegance, clean lines for modern spaces, or distressed finishes for rustic charm.

Consider Space for Opening Doors: Measure the area around your cabinet to ensure there’s clearance for doors to open fully, especially for armoires with wide swing doors.

Think Vertical for Small Spaces: A tall bar cabinet maximises storage while occupying less floor area—ideal for apartments or cozy corners.

Display vs. Concealment: Glass doors allow you to showcase beautiful bottles and barware, while solid doors keep a minimalist look and reduce visual clutter.

Go Bespoke for Interiors: Customise interior configurations to your lifestyle. Need more wine storage? Extra drawers for accessories? A dedicated shelf for cocktail books? Bespoke designs can accommodate it all.

Polish Sets the Tone: Rich mahogany or walnut finishes feel formal and timeless. Lighter natural woods evoke modern ease. High-gloss lacquers create a contemporary, luxurious feel.

Don’t Forget Lighting: Integrated lighting inside a bar cabinet can create a stunning glow, highlighting crystal decanters and glassware, and setting the mood for entertaining.
